MySQL重连策略在不同操作系统中的差异主要体现在配置选项和默认行为上,但核心机制保持一致。以下是其相关介绍:
my.ini或my.cnf配置文件中的wait_timeout和interactive_timeout参数来控制连接的超时时间,以及通过设置mysql_options函数或mysqli_options函数来启用或禁用自动重连。/etc/my.cnf或/etc/mysql/my.cnf,并且可以通过设置wait_timeout和interactive_timeout参数来控制连接的超时时间。此外,Linux系统中也可以通过调用mysql_options函数或mysqli_options函数来启用或禁用自动重连。wait_timeout和interactive_timeout参数的设置直接影响重连的触发时机。mysql_options或mysqli_options函数设置的AUTO_RECONNECT选项可以启用或禁用自动重连功能。虽然MySQL在不同操作系统中的重连策略在实现细节上可能有所不同,但基本原理和配置方法是相似的。开发者和系统管理员应根据具体需求和系统环境调整重连策略,以确保数据库连接的稳定性和应用程序的可靠性。